TCI Recalling Handful of Trans Tech Bus Models

Transportation Collaborative, Inc. (TCI) announced that fiberglass installed about a dozen model year 2011 and 2012 Trans Tech Bus SST and Horizon school buses fail to meet design specifications.

In separate NHTSA recalls filed earlier this month, TCI said the 11 affected SST school bus bodies were manufactured on Ford E-350 and E-450 Econoline chassis. Meanwhile, two Horizon models also manufactured on For E-350 and E-450 Econolines have the same issue. The school bus fiberglass can cause insufficient torque valves at the upper torso mounting point. This can cause the vehicles to fall out of compliance with FMVSS 210 on “Seat Belt Assembly Anchorages.”

The company added that the shoulder restraint could detach form the B-Pillar anchorage during a crash.

Owners will be notified this month with instructions and repair kits. Authorized dealers will also make repairs free of charge.
